Star Wars: The Last Jedi.
Two years ago Star Wars roared back into the collective consciousness of the world as The Force Awakens dawned a new era for the saga. The installment left many viewers speechless and eagerly anticipating this return to a galaxy far, far away. Luckily in this era of Disney’s rule, the wait was only 2 years (with a nice side of Rogue One in the middle) for Rian Johnson’s addition.
In this episode of The 602 Club host Matthew Rushing is joined by Jedi Council members Bruce Gibson and John Mills to talk about Star Wars: The Last Jedi. We discuss context and history, writing 101, the characters, the "chase", almost death, Crait and Luke battle, lost hope, humor, music, ships and our ratings.
